Jonesboro's clay-based soil—typical throughout Clayton County—presents both a challenge and an opportunity for artificial turf installation. Natural grass struggles here because clay compacts easily, drains poorly, and requires aggressive soil amendment just to get decent growth. That's money down the drain for most commercial property managers. Our artificial turf sidesteps the whole problem. We start by properly preparing your base, accounting for Jonesboro's drainage patterns and the way water sits on clay after heavy rain. We've worked on properties with varying sun exposure—from shaded areas near mature tree canopies to full-sun retail frontage—and we design each installation accordingly. Commercial properties in Jonesboro typically cover larger square footage than residential yards, which means we focus on durability and wear patterns in high-traffic zones. Foot traffic near building entrances, parking lot edges, and common areas gets reinforced differently than transition zones. We also account for the south metro heat: our turf is UV-stabilized to resist fading through Georgia's intense summer months and holds up to the temperature swings you get in spring and fall.
